Reconnecting with Human Interactions and Community
The modern society has witnessed a decline in interpersonal connections and community engagement, leading to a lack of regular human interaction. Remote work and decreased participation in communal activities such as attending church have contributed to this isolation. The concept of nuclear families has overshadowed extensive kinship networks that used to be prevalent in societies. The speaker, living in an Orthodox Jewish community, emphasizes the value of physical proximity to extended family members and the close-knit community, which fosters a sense of interconnectedness and support. Such regular interactions with caring individuals inherently drive a recommitment to meaningful aspects of life.
